Where is the Hiltbrunner family from?

You can see how Hiltbrunner families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Hiltbrunner family name was found in the USA, and the UK between 1880 and 1920. The most Hiltbrunner families were found in USA in 1920. In 1891 there were 6 Hiltbrunner families living in London. This was about 86% of all the recorded Hiltbrunner's in United Kingdom. London had the highest population of Hiltbrunner families in 1891.

What did your Hiltbrunner 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er and Clerk were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Hiltbrunner. 37% of Hiltbrunner men worked as a Farmer and 50% of Hiltbrunner women worked as a Clerk. Some less common occupations for Americans named Hiltbrunner were Farming and Bookkeeper.

What is the average Hiltbrunner lifespan?

Between 1956 and 2004, in the United States, Hiltbrunner life expectancy was at its lowest point in 2001, and highest in 1985. The average life expectancy for Hiltbrunner in 1956 was 60, and 73 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Hiltbrunner 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
